Frequent question: Can you eat canned peas without cooking them?

So, can you eat canned peas raw? Yes, you can. Canned peas are partially cooked and ready to eat straight from the can. You can, however, cook them on low to medium-low heat until they warm up as desired.

Do you have to cook canned peas?

Canned peas are already cooked, so they just need to be reheated. How warm you want them to be is entirely up to you—just be careful not to overheat them! They should be ready in just 1 or 2 minutes, however. Serve the peas or use them in your recipe.

Is it safe to eat canned vegetables without cooking them?

Commercially canned foods can be safely eaten straight from the can as long as the container is intact. However, DO NOT use home canned vegetables unless you have the means to boil them for 10 minutes before eating. Don’t taste or use canned foods that show any signs of spoilage!

Can you eat cold tinned peas?

Tinned pulses have already been soaked and cooked, so you only need to heat them up or add them straight to salads if you’re using them cold. Dried pulses need to be soaked and cooked before they can be eaten.

What’s the best way to cook canned peas?

In a saucepan, combine 16 oz. of peas with about ½ cup water. Bring the liquid to a boil with the lid off. Reduce heat, cover, and let your peas simmer for 3-5 minutes, or until tender.

Which is healthier frozen or canned vegetables?

Canned: In general, frozen vegetables are better than canned. Fresh vegetables are blanched before freezing, and they do lose some nutrients but not a lot. Produce frozen right at its peak has more nutrients than produce that is picked too early, held, and shipped for thousands of miles.

Should I rinse canned vegetables?

Based on this study, draining and rinsing can be effective in reducing sodium in canned vegetables; however, varying amounts of some water-soluble nutrients may also be lost.

Why are canned vegetables bad for you?

While it’s extremely rare, canned foods that weren’t processed properly may contain dangerous bacteria known as Clostridium botulinum. Consuming contaminated food can cause botulism, a serious illness that can lead to paralysis and death if left untreated.

How long does canned peas last after opening?

Once opened, you can keep canned vegetables in the fridge for 3 to 4 days. Transfer vegetables in a covered glass or plastic container. Do not store opened or unfinished cans of food in the fridge. You can also freeze any leftover canned vegetables in an airtight container or freezer bag up to 2 months.
